WebThe only type of insulation that makes sense for stone-and-mortar walls is closed-cell spray polyurethane foam. If you plan to insulate your basement walls with spray foam, the best approach is to frame your 2×4 walls before the foam is sprayed, leaving a gap of 1-1/2 in. to 2 in. between the back of the studs and the concrete wall.
